Jim Bridger may get a nuclear option

 


The Jim Bridger Power Plant may get a second lease on life if selected to house a new nuclear reactor being touted as a game changer for the state’s economy.

Gov. Mark Gordon announced the state would partner with TerraPower and PacifiCorp to build a next-generation Natrium reactor at one of four retiring coal plants in Wyoming.

Other plants under consideration are in Kemmerer, Gillette and Glenrock.
